/*
* Serengeti TOD (time of day) driver
*
* Serengeti does not have hardware TOD chip inside chassis. SC has
* a hardware TOD chip and maintains virtual TOD information for
* each domain. Domain accesses virtual TOD through SRAM on chosen
* IO board.
*/

/*
* IOSRAM used by virtual TOD
*
* +-------------------------------+
* | tod_magic |
* +-------------------------------+
* | tod_version |
* +-------------------------------+
* | tod_get_value |
* +-------------------------------+
* | tod_domain_skew |
* +-------------------------------+
* | tod_reserved |
* +-------------------------------+
* | tod_i_am_alive |
* +-------------------------------+
* | tod_timeout_period |
* +-------------------------------+
*
* For every struct member in IOSRAM except tod_domain_skew and tod_reserved,
* there are only one writer and one reader.
* tod_reserved (was tod_set_flag) is for backwards compatibility.
*
* reader read interval writer write interval
* ------------------------------------------------------------------------
* tod_get_value Solaris 1 second SC twice per second
* tod_domain_skew Solaris 1 second Solaris when needed
* SC (see following NOTE)
* tod_i_am_alive SC twice per second Solaris 1 second
* tod_timeout_period SC twice per second Solaris when needed
*
* NOTE: SC reads tod_domain_skew twice per second, notices if it
* changes, and always keeps the last observed value preserved
* in non-volatile storage.
*/
typedef struct _tod_iosram {
uint32_t tod_magic; /* magic number, always TODSG_MAGIC */
uint32_t tod_version; /* version number */
time_t tod_get_value; /* SC updates and Solaris reads */
time_t tod_domain_skew; /* Solaris updates and read */
uint32_t tod_reserved; /* Was tod_set_flag. No use */
uint32_t tod_i_am_alive; /* I'm alive! a.k.a. heartbeat */
uint32_t tod_timeout_period; /* time period to decide hard hang */
} tod_iosram_t;
#define TODSG_MAGIC 0x54443100 /* 'T','D', '1', \0 */
#define TODSG_VERSION_1 1
